The problem

Merchandising by hand doesn't scale past a handful of SKUs

Someone on the team is still hand-selecting which products show up in each recommendation slot, one placement at a time. It works for a small catalog, but every new SKU adds more manual work, and most of the catalog never gets a proper recommendation at all.

The new way

One set of recommendations, synced everywhere a customer shops

The same product logic that powers your website also fills recommendation blocks in email, SMS, messengers, and even in-store POS. A customer who browses a product on-site sees a relevant follow-up in their next email, not a generic bestseller list pulled from a different system.

Unidragon found 7.4% of revenue hiding in customers who never left one category

4.8 rating on G2
G2 High Performer, Customer Data Platform

Most Unidragon customers stuck to a single puzzle category, unaware of the brand's full collection, and limited cross-category discovery kept buyers from exploring other designs. A post-purchase email flow recommending new categories based on past purchases became one of the brand's top revenue-generating flows.
